MICE, Mahakumbh and Wedding Tourism take the spotlight at WTM London, ET TravelWorld
India Tourism is showcasing three broad themes at the World Travel Market (WTM) London, a premier travel trade show for global tourism, which got underway at ExCeL London. The spotlight…